Overview of Sacramento’s Population and Demographics:

Sacramento is the capital city of California, situated in the Central Valley region. With an estimated population of over 500,000 residents, it is a vibrant and multicultural city. The population of Sacramento is diverse, comprising various ethnic backgrounds, including Caucasian, Hispanic, African American, and Asian communities.

Residential Distribution:

Sacramento is divided into several neighborhoods, each with its unique characteristics. Notable residential areas include Land Park, East Sacramento, Midtown, and Curtis Park. These neighborhoods attract a mix of families, young professionals, and students, offering a promising customer base for dessert restaurants.

Commercial Districts and Business Areas:

Sacramento boasts several bustling commercial districts and business areas, contributing to the city’s economic growth. Downtown Sacramento is a hub for government offices, corporations, entertainment venues, and retail establishments. Other prominent business areas include the Folsom Boulevard corridor, Natomas, and Roseville. These areas witness high foot traffic and present numerous opportunities for dessert restaurant businesses.

Investment Requirements:

Opening a dessert restaurant in Sacramento requires careful financial planning. The initial investment depends on various factors, including the size of the establishment, location, equipment, and marketing expenses. On average, an investment of $200,000 to $500,000 may be required for leasing or purchasing a suitable space, hiring employees, obtaining licenses, purchasing equipment, and initial marketing efforts.

Ideal Locations for Dessert Restaurants:

  1. Downtown Sacramento: With its high foot traffic and proximity to offices, entertainment venues, and shopping centers, downtown Sacramento provides an ideal location for a dessert restaurant.
  2. Midtown: Known for its vibrant nightlife and hip atmosphere, Midtown attracts young professionals and students, making it a prime location for a dessert restaurant.
  3. Land Park: This familyfriendly neighborhood offers an excellent opportunity for a dessert restaurant catering to families and residents seeking a sweet indulgence.
  4. Roseville: As a bustling suburb, Roseville presents a favorable location for a dessert restaurant, offering easy accessibility and a steady flow of potential customers.
